How I Work

The Approaches I Use


I use evidence-based methods that have decades of research behind them — never as rigid protocols, but as flexible frameworks adapted to who you are and what you are working through.

CBT

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y

CBT helps you identify the specific patterns of thought that maintain anxiety, depression, and OCD — the predictions, the distortions, the mental habits that fire automatically — and learn to examine them accurately. Not positively. Accurately. There is a significant difference, and that difference is where lasting change happens.

Anxiety · Depression · OCD

ERP

Exposure & Response Prevention

ERP is the gold-standard treatment for OCD and anxiety. It works by deliberately and systematically approaching the thoughts, situations, or feelings you have been avoiding — at a pace we build together — so your brain can learn through direct experience that the distress is tolerable, that it passes, and that compulsions and avoidance are not necessary.

OCD · Anxiety

ACT

Acceptance & Commitment Therapy

ACT changes your relationship with difficult thoughts and feelings rather than fighting them. You learn to notice anxiety or depression without being ruled by it — and to move toward what genuinely matters to you even when discomfort is present. It adds a values-based dimension that makes change feel purposeful, not just symptomatic.

Anxiety · Depression · Transitions

Every approach is tailored to you. CBT, ERP, and ACT are frameworks — not formulas. I don’t apply them the same way to every person. I use them as starting points and adapt everything to your specific history, your values, how your mind works, and what you are actually trying to change. The research tells us what works across populations. My job is to figure out what works for you.
